Confessions of a Vice Baron is a 1943 American film directed by S. Roy Luby

 and Herman E. Webber. The film was edited from footage from Mad Youth

(1940), Wages of Sins (1938), Smashing the Vice Trust (1937), Race Suicide (1937) and The Pace that Kill (1935).

The film is also known as Skid Row (American reissue title).
